XPI 是 Firefox 等浏览器使用的扩展包,本质接近 ZIP 容器。可以解压查看 manifest、脚本和资源文件;但安装扩展要在浏览器扩展管理器中完成,不能把 XPI 当成 Windows 软件或普通可执行文件运行。
一、XPI 文件是什么
XPI 常见于 Firefox 扩展、旧版 Thunderbird 扩展和浏览器插件分发包。它通常包含 manifest.json 或旧版 install.rdf、脚本、图标、样式和本地化资源。
- 常见扩展名:.xpi。
- 常见来源:Firefox 扩展下载、企业浏览器扩展分发、旧插件备份。
- 处理重点:解压用于查看内容,安装用于加载扩展权限,两者不要混用。
二、查看内容和安装扩展的区别
解压 XPI 后可以看到扩展申请的权限、脚本文件、图标和本地化文本,适合做来源检查或取出资源。这个动作不会把扩展加入浏览器,也不会让脚本在浏览器中生效。
真正安装 XPI 时,浏览器会检查扩展签名、版本兼容、权限声明和配置策略。来源不明的 XPI 不建议直接拖进浏览器安装,尤其是申请网页读取、下载管理或代理控制权限的扩展。
| 目标 | 推荐处理 | 结果 |
|---|---|---|
| 检查扩展权限 | 解压查看 manifest | 只读分析 |
| 取出图标或脚本 | 提取资源文件 | 得到包内文件 |
| 使用扩展功能 | 在浏览器中安装 | 由浏览器加载和管理 |
三、用「Win解压缩」查看 XPI 文件
「Win解压缩」适合用于查看 XPI 包内结构,尤其是确认 manifest.json、脚本目录和图标资源。它承接的是解压查看,不负责浏览器扩展安装。
操作步骤
- 把 .xpi 文件保存到本地,先确认来源和扩展名称。
- 打开「Win解压缩」,进入 压缩包解压,选择 XPI 文件。
- 输出到独立目录,查看 manifest、脚本、图标和本地化文件。
- 需要使用扩展功能时,回到 Firefox 或对应浏览器扩展管理器安装。



四、处理 XPI 文件时常见误区
把 XPI 当成 Windows 软件
XPI 是浏览器扩展包,不是桌面程序安装包。双击或解压都不会安装 Windows 软件。
改成 ZIP 后直接安装
XPI 接近 ZIP,但扩展安装还需要浏览器识别清单、权限和签名。改扩展名不能绕过这些要求。
忽略扩展权限
manifest 中的权限决定扩展能访问哪些数据。来源不明时先查看权限,再决定是否安装。
删除原始扩展包
企业分发或离线安装场景可能需要原始 XPI。确认浏览器已安装并能更新前,建议保留原包。
五、处理方式对比
| 方式 | 适合场景 | 边界 |
|---|---|---|
| 「Win解压缩」提取 | 查看扩展文件和权限清单 | 不安装扩展 |
| 浏览器扩展管理器 | 正式加载 XPI 扩展 | 受签名、版本和策略限制 |
| 开发者模式临时加载 | 调试扩展源码 | 面向开发和测试 |
XPI 的处理重点是先看权限和来源。压缩工具能帮你看清包内文件,扩展是否安装和运行由浏览器决定。

提示